DIAMOND SPRINGS - El Dorado FIRE PROTECTION DISTRICT

POSITION DESCRIPTION

 

16.7.           Administrative Support

RESPONSIBILITIES:

Administrative Support staff person performs a variety of clerical, secretarial and administrative work providing support to the Chief Officers and Administrative functions of the District.  These positions report to the Administrative Assistant II.  This position is expected to operate under general direction. 

EXAMPLES OF DUTIES:  (The following is used as a partial description.)

Ø      Answer and direct phone calls

Ø      Assist the public with routine questions

Ø      Prepare reports, forms, and letters

Ø      Maintain accurate and up-to-date record of District Inventory

Ø      May attend meetings, record and prepare minutes

Ø      Prepare and track purchase orders

Ø      Collect fees for classes, development, assessments, licenses and permits

Ø      Create forms, organize records

Ø      Perform quality control in regards to incident reports

Ø      Input certificates and training records into Firehouse

Ø      Schedule appointments, meetings and conferences, maintain chief officers’ calendars

Ø      May participate in Public Education Programs

Ø      Track expiration dates of certificates and licenses

Desirable Qualifications

Knowledge of:

Ø      Basic office skills

Ø      District’s operating policies and procedures

Ø      Fire and medical terminology

 

Ability to:

Ø      Efficiently operate a windows based personal computer and other standard office equipment

Ø      Read and understand technical material

Ø      Comprehend and follow written and oral instructions

Ø      Work harmoniously with fellow employees

Ø      Coordinate multiple projects and meeting deadlines

Ø      Meet the public

Education and Certifications:

Ø      CPR-C certification

Minimum Qualifications

For Application to this Classification

Education and Certifications

Ø      High School Diploma or equivalent

Ø      California Class C Driver License

Experience:

Ø      This is an entry-level position, no experience is required

Conditions of Employment

Employees hired into this classification after July 1, 1995 shall:

Ø      Obtain CPR-C certification or equivalent within twelve months of employment, and maintain that certification for the duration of employment

Ø      Maintain a valid California Class C Driver License for the duration of employment.
